数字孪生如何提高国产软件产品的质量?

数字孪生作为一种新兴的数字技术,近年来在各个领域得到了广泛应用。在国产软件产品领域,数字孪生技术也展现出其独特的优势,为提高产品质量提供了有力支持。本文将从数字孪生的概念、原理及其在国产软件产品中的应用等方面进行探讨,以期为我国软件产业发展提供有益参考。

一、数字孪生的概念与原理

  1. 概念

数字孪生是指通过虚拟化、数字化等技术,将现实世界中的实体、系统或过程进行建模,形成一个与实体高度相似的虚拟模型。这个虚拟模型可以实时反映现实世界中的变化,实现实时监控、预测分析和优化决策。


  1. 原理

数字孪生的实现主要基于以下技术:

(1)物联网(IoT):通过传感器、控制器等设备,实时采集实体数据,实现数据采集与传输。

(2)云计算:将实体数据存储在云端,实现数据存储、处理和分析。

(3)大数据:对海量数据进行挖掘和分析,为决策提供支持。

(4)人工智能:利用机器学习、深度学习等技术,实现智能预测和优化。

二、数字孪生在国产软件产品中的应用

  1. 提高软件产品可靠性

数字孪生技术可以将软件产品在虚拟环境中进行模拟测试,提前发现潜在问题,从而提高软件产品的可靠性。通过实时监测软件产品在虚拟环境中的运行状态,可以及时发现并解决软件产品在实际应用中可能出现的问题,降低故障率。


  1. 优化软件产品性能

数字孪生技术可以实时监测软件产品在虚拟环境中的运行状态,通过数据分析和挖掘,找出影响软件产品性能的关键因素,从而进行针对性优化。例如,针对软件产品在特定场景下的性能瓶颈,通过调整算法、优化数据结构等方式,提高软件产品的性能。


  1. 降低软件产品开发成本

数字孪生技术可以模拟软件产品在实际应用环境中的运行状态,提前发现潜在问题,从而减少实际开发过程中的修改和调试工作。此外,数字孪生技术还可以实现软件产品的快速迭代,降低开发成本。


  1. 提升软件产品用户体验

数字孪生技术可以实时监测用户在使用软件产品过程中的行为数据,通过对这些数据的分析,了解用户需求,为软件产品提供更加个性化的功能和服务。同时,数字孪生技术还可以通过虚拟现实(VR)等技术,为用户提供沉浸式体验,提升软件产品的用户体验。


  1. 促进软件产品创新

数字孪生技术可以为软件产品提供丰富的数据资源和智能分析工具,帮助企业进行产品创新。通过模拟不同场景下的软件产品表现,企业可以快速评估产品的可行性,降低创新风险。

三、数字孪生在国产软件产品中的应用案例

  1. 智能制造领域

在智能制造领域,数字孪生技术可以应用于生产线、设备等实体的虚拟建模,实现生产过程的实时监控和优化。例如,某企业利用数字孪生技术对生产线进行建模,通过实时监测设备运行状态,实现了生产效率的提升。


  1. 城市管理领域

在城市管理领域,数字孪生技术可以应用于城市基础设施、交通、环境等领域的虚拟建模,实现城市管理的智能化。例如,某城市利用数字孪生技术对交通系统进行建模,通过实时监测交通流量,实现了交通拥堵的智能调控。


  1. 医疗健康领域

在医疗健康领域,数字孪生技术可以应用于医疗设备、患者病情等实体的虚拟建模,实现医疗服务的智能化。例如,某医院利用数字孪生技术对医疗设备进行建模,通过实时监测设备状态,实现了设备的智能维护。

总之,数字孪生技术在提高国产软件产品质量方面具有显著优势。通过应用数字孪生技术,企业可以降低开发成本、提升产品性能、优化用户体验,从而在激烈的市场竞争中占据有利地位。未来,随着数字孪生技术的不断发展,其在国产软件产品中的应用将更加广泛,为我国软件产业发展注入新的活力。

猜你喜欢:浮选专家系统